Confirmation

 

Techniques Hypnotism > Principles > Confirmation

Principle | Practice | Discussion | See also

 

Principle

Tell them what has already happened and they will believe you made it happen.

Practice

Watch their body language carefully. When you see a change, tell them they are changing.

Like riding the crest of a wave, describe what you are seeing, then link to the next item that you want to happen, create an unstoppable roll of change.

Your arms can relax now, taking you deeper and deeper.

Discussion

The principle of physical thought means they will likely indicate what is happening before they even realize it. When you see a change has happened and say that the change will happen, then they will likely be impressed when they immediately experience that change.
